Description
In 2006 he was a math and physics teacher that started experimenting with hops, malt and yeast back home in his kitchen in Copenhagen. Today Mikkel Borg Bjergsø exports his micro brewed beer to 40 different countries and is internationally acclaimed as one of the most innovative and cutting edge brewers in the world

A dense tan head on a near black body. The nose features sweet malt, chocolate and smooth coffee. A lot of great things going on here. Vanilla and dark chocolate lead the taste profile, blended with fresh ground coffee, toffee, dark fruit and some woodiness. A touch of nutmeg and a slightly burnt aftertaste round out a beaut of an Imperial Stout.

On tap at the ChurchKey, DC. A rich, dark amber beer with an off-white head. A lovely sharp and fresh nose with various fruits, some booze and biscuit malt. There are a range of sweet, fruity and roasted elements here, all in a great blend. Caramel, ripe berries, orange, lemon, biscuity malt and tropical fruit work well together. The body is rich and dense. Nicely discernible but well blended tastes. Everything you could ask for in a big Euro BW.
